    Since January I have dropped from 32% body fat to 19% body fat (only lost 3 lbs).
    I workout a lot - usually twice a day, and my workouts vary between heavy lifting and cardio.
    For January and Feb I was netting 1570 a day (my bmr) but I was feeling very tired, so I decided to up my cals and I now net around 1870 cals a day. I have a lot more energy, am able to put more into my workouts, and was able to finally drop the last 2% of body fat I wanted to.
